BOM Structure
Stands for "Bill Of Materials Structure," detailing a comprehensive list of parts, items, assemblies, and other materials required to create a product.
Final Item
The end product that is produced from manufacturing or production processes, ready for sale or distribution.
Net Requirements
The actual amount of materials or products needed to meet demand, after accounting for current inventory levels and scheduled supply receipts.
